Karine Verlier

Karine Verlier née Karine Stämpfli on May 8, 1954 in Paris is a French actress. Daughter of actress Lucile Saint-Simon, she spent her youth in Switzerland in Neuchâtel where she studied general and artistic studies. Like hers, her father Jacques Verlier, she aspired to become a painter, also drew the drawings for a book that her partner Gil Matt wrote: The Adventures of Truand. Around 23, she became an actress and took the name of her father. In Paris, she joined the Catherine Harlé agency under the pseudonym "Dalaïna" and quickly began shooting films.
